Ajoute un nouveau document vide � l'application Word sp�cifi�e
#include <Word.au3>
_Word_DocAdd ( $oAppl [, $iDocumentType = $WdNewBlankDocument [, $sDocumentTemplate = "" [, $bNewTemplate = False]]] )
$oAppl | Objet Word retourn� par un appel pr�c�dent � _Word_Create() |
$iDocumentType | [optionnel] Peut �tre une des constantes de WdNewDocumentType suivantes: $WdNewBlankDocument (par d�faut) $WdNewEmailMessage $WdNewFrameset $WdNewWebPage |
$sDocumentTemplate | [optionnel] Le nom du mod�le � utiliser pour le nouveau document. Si cet argument est omis, le mod�le Normal est utilis� (par d�faut = "") |
$bNewTemplate | [optionnel] True pour ouvrir le document comme un mod�le (par d�faut = False) |
Succ�s: | Retourne une variable pointant vers le nouvel objet document. |
�chec: | Retourne 0 et d�finit @error <> 0. |
@error: | 1 - $oAppl n'est pas un objet 2 - Le fichier du mod�le sp�cifi� n'existe pas 3 - Erreur retourn�e par la m�thode Documents.Add. @extended contient le code d'erreur COM |
_Word_DocClose, _Word_DocSave, _Word_DocSaveAs
#include <MsgBoxConstants.au3> #include <Word.au3> Local $oWord = _Word_Create() If @error Then Exit MsgBox($MB_SYSTEMMODAL, "Word UDF: _Word_DocAdd Example", _ "Error creating a new Word application object." & @CRLF & "@error = " & @error & ", @extended = " & @extended) ; ; Ajoute un nouveau document vide ; _Word_DocAdd($oWord) If @error Then Exit MsgBox($MB_SYSTEMMODAL, "Word UDF: _Word_DocAdd Example", "Error creating a new Word document." _ & @CRLF & "@error = " & @error & ", @extended = " & @extended) MsgBox($MB_SYSTEMMODAL, "Word UDF: _Word_DocAdd Example", "A new empty document has successfully been added.")